Problem  
Remember times, when Revolut was this revolution, allowing download the app in a few seconds and after few steps send money to a friend easily? And then it started to expand, add new features, become a "real" bank. And then, one day I couldn't find how to send money to a friend fast -  the feature because of which I start using Revolut in a first place, recommend it and feel happy about it. For me it was a little surprising that it became harder to use this core function. Also the app had new features, which I never start using, why? 

1. How to keep sending money fast with Revolut?

1.1. Send button is not visible enough
The first window I see suggest so many options and everything looks relatively same importance. "Send" is typed in blue instead of grey, so this should be a sign leading me right direction, but there is this one second of doubt and I think would expect it to be at least more highlighted if that is really the most important button. That's my assumption, maybe it's not the most important, but since for me it is, I would love to find it faster.  
1.2. Page names do not match​​​​​​​
So eventually I find "-> Send", pressed it. But now the page changed it's name, I've pressed "->Send" and now I'm at  "Who to pay" page instead? So wait, am I still there, where I wanted to get? Why it has changed? I would suggest keep same wording - "Send" or "Send to" instead of "Who to pay".
1.3. Search field is hidden 
So now I know that I'm at "Send" aka "Who to pay" page, try to figure out how to find my friend Gabriel to send him money? Looks like I'm gonna need to scroll a lot till I find him, there is no search field! I support the idea of interactive interface, however not sure if this is smart to hide it like that? Search field is something I look first if I get lost, but if I need to search for search field it feels ironic and not logic at all. 

However before I find search field, I scrolled several times, found Gabriel or Sam at the bottom of the list, but it took time, so I dedicated time and tried to find other way how to find those friends faster. So I tried to swipe down and here I found this search option which is being activated only after swipe down. It appeared on the top of the page, far away from a list itself, so I also have a second of doubt, is this search for the whole app or just the list for my already existing friends? Looks like only for friends, so I would say it should be closer to the list. "Friends" and "Bank Accounts" tabs look useful, indicates two ways how money can flow in the app, in some way teach me about app options, but chronology could be improved. First I think "oh I want to check Revolut friends" list and only then go to find person on that list by looking via search. Therefor I would switch those fields. 
1.4. Icon which doesn't add much value
I see that maybe this icon on search field indicates "you can look for people here", but I not sure that is necessary? I even tried to press on it, maybe that icon add some extra option so I try to activate it - nothing. So it's just an extra icon, which I believe is not necessary.
1.5. Information which doesn't add much value
I'm not sure if the number of friends using Revolut is important for me. What if there are very few? What if there are a lot? I'm encouraged to invite friends to join Revolut only when I feel the need to invite someone particular because I use it and it's cool. Usually I would just invite verbally (because I put my word only on things I really appreciate). I would use link, invite button only when it's easy to get bonus for invitations and that bonus is worth. That's not how every user works, but I just wanna represent how I think. 
So how to change "Who to pay" aka "Send" page overall?
1.6. Two words leads to the same page 
I find inconsistency in wording. One of the examples. "->Send to" vs " "+Transfer". It actually leads to exactly same page so I think it would make more sense name it the same way as well. 
2. How to bring more clarity / simplicity?

2.1. Three same level navigation bars confuse
Which is the main navigation bar A, B or C: what is most relevant, top, bottom or the middle, how to navigate? Even "Join the Revolut bank" looses it's power being in the centre, because there are so many options around.
2.2. Different icons, same info under them​​​​​​​
I just have a feeling that, some of the pages from navigation bar are overlapping, meaning threw different routs you get same infoFor example, at A navigation bar there are two separate icons (arrow and graphic), and on the bottom C navigation bar is one (arrow above graphic). Looks like that pages from A navigation bar were smashed together. I would need more research on what products are represented there and how to make all the products appear in a right way, but now it feels like something was mixed up.
I would suggest eliminate A and B navigation bars and put them inside the C navigation bar as showed below. 
What else? When all the confusion at the front home page was eliminated we can adjust the rest, format it, resize icons if needed. I assume the field in the centre was to present opportunity join Revolut bank. Since it has different products it could change here one after another.  
2.3. Bell icon leads to Inbox
What hides under bell icon? I would expect alerts, I don't really feel like opening alerts, a little threatening, but anyway I open it and I see "oh, that's just an inbox", not something I've expected, but good to know that there is a place where Revolut sends me info.  
2.4. Inbox could be placed elsewhere
Since one of the notice was that top navigation bar is not needed, the natural question would be where to place Inbox? One of the ways would be place Inbox under profile. If the initial idea was put inbox on the home page so important messages would be read, I would solve this by putting blinking red dot next to profile icon (to which inbox would be placed). Also I would change icon into envelope, because two reasons: the content it has is more messages than alerts, also it's called inbox and more common icon for inbox is envelope. 

In addition, when you enter profile page it says Kristina, however I would stick with the Mr.Obvious name and just name it "Profile".
Last note
I think, that daily use application, like bank / money transfer, is easy to use when via phone call, without seeing what my mom is touching I can guide her to the right icon / tittle with no doubt she is going to press right thing. Due to that she'll keep loving me because after several failures I don't shout "no, not that arrow, that other one, next to it". If that happens, I believe app could be simplified.
